Best Foods to Eat for Healthy Skin Naturally
1. Avocados
Avocados are rich in healthy fats that help keep your skin soft and moisturized. They also contain vitamin E and vitamin C, which help protect the skin from damage.
Eating avocado regularly may improve skin elasticity and hydration naturally.
2. Fatty Fish
Salmon, sardines, and mackerel are excellent sources of omega-3 fatty acids. Omega-3 helps reduce inflammation and supports healthy skin texture.
Fatty fish also contains protein that helps repair skin tissues naturally.
3. Tomatoes
Tomatoes contain lycopene, a powerful antioxidant that may help protect your skin from sun damage and aging.
4. Nuts and Seeds
Almonds, walnuts, chia seeds, and flaxseeds contain vitamin E, selenium, zinc, and healthy fats that support healthy glowing skin.
5. Sweet Potatoes
Sweet potatoes are rich in beta-carotene, which the body converts into vitamin A. This nutrient helps improve skin tone and skin protection naturally.
6. Green Leafy Vegetables
Spinach, kale, and lettuce contain antioxidants and vitamins that support skin health and natural glow.
7. Cucumbers
Cucumbers contain high water content that helps maintain skin hydration and freshness.
8. Green Tea
Green tea contains antioxidants called catechins that may help improve skin elasticity and reduce redness.
9. Dark Chocolate
Dark chocolate with high cocoa content contains flavonoids that may support skin hydration and blood circulation.
10. Olive Oil
Olive oil contains healthy fats and antioxidants that help maintain soft and healthy skin naturally.

Important Vitamins for Healthy Skin
| Vitamin | Benefits for Skin | Food Sources |
|---|---|---|
| Vitamin C | Boosts collagen production | Orange, berries, kiwi |
| Vitamin E | Protects skin from damage | Almonds, sunflower seeds |
| Vitamin A | Supports skin repair | Sweet potatoes, carrots |
| Omega-3 | Reduces inflammation | Salmon, walnuts |
| Zinc | Supports acne healing | Pumpkin seeds, nuts |
